1. Slim Jim

A slim jim is a tool that allows you to open a car door without keys. Locksmiths utilize it due to its simplicity and lets them unlock numerous automobiles quickly. This method can damage your vehicle if it is not used correctly. This is why it is crucial to consult a professional to ensure that you do not cause damage to your car.

The slim jim, which is also known as a strip of metal, features a notch on one end. It is inserted into the space between the window and the weather stripping, which is then slid onto the rods that connect to the locking mechanism. The locksmith is able to open the vehicle without taking out the window. In certain situations it may be quicker than using a lockpick or key.

This tool isn't just employed by professionals who work as lock technicians but also by thieves who are able to gain entry into vehicles. Depending on the expertise of the thief, this can be successful or it can cause the thief's hands to be cut off the rods and make the lock inoperable. Modern locks are designed to withstand this kind of attack.

2. Keyless Entry Systems

Keyless entry systems are a popular choice for both homeowners and business owners. They are simple to install, easy to use, and offer great security. They can be customized to meet the needs of each property and offer many different features. They are designed to last longer and come with more features than traditional locks and key.

Certain keyless entry systems come with an integrated keypad and a key fob while others use smart lock management systems and wireless protocols. Modern keyless entry systems are covered by a warranty and are designed to be tamper resistant. Review your warranty details if you have any problems with the system. Contact the company that is the provider of the warranty for assistance.

Keyless entry systems eliminate the need for a physical key that can be easily lost or stolen. It is an ideal solution for people who need to enter their property frequently, such as those who have to juggle kids or groceries, among other things while entering their home or car. This type of lock is more secure than traditional locks because it doesn't contain pin tumblers that are visible and could be harmed by lock bumping and pick attacks.

However, as with all forms of technology keyless entry systems aren't secure from hacking or security breaches. The signal sent by the key fob is stolen by thieves and then recreated with the device. This allows them to unlock your door and start the engine of your vehicle. This is known as a relay attack and should be taken into consideration when deciding on a system of this kind.

It is essential to avoid this by selecting an electronic keypad system that meets solid encryption standards. It is also a smart idea to find an option that will lock or unlock doors automatically once the fob is detected. 4. Wedge Tool

A locksmith will often open the door by wedge. This method works by slowly forming an opening between the frame of the door and the window by using an inflatable wedge tool. This allows the locksmith to put an extended reach or pry bar inside the car to gain access. This also lets them keep the vehicle safe from damage and its body.

Wedge tools are an essential item in every locksmith's kit for cars. They are usually constructed of vinyl and have rounded corners to make them easier to use. They are also insulated to prevent the fluid from flowing out of the gap when inflated. They can be used to create holes without the use of tool like a hammer, crowbar or crowbar tools. They can also be used to pick emergency locks.
